Questions We Hear All the Time
When should I upgrade my home's electrical panel?
You should schedule an electrical panel upgrade, if your breaker box is warm to the touch, flickers lights during A/C startup, or relies on dangerous brands like Federal Pacific or Zinsco. Upgrading to a 200-amp or 400-amp main service panel ensures your system safely handles modern power demands and supports high-draw installations like EV chargers, pool heaters, and HVAC upgrades.
Do I need a building permit for an EV charger setup in Naples, FL?
Yes, municipal building departments in Naples and Collier County require an electrical permit for 240V Level 2 EV charger setups. Getting a permit ensures the work is inspected by a municipal official to verify National Electrical Code (NEC) compliance. Our licensed team handles all permit paperwork and inspection coordination as part of our turnkey contracting services.
What causes a circuit breaker to trip repeatedly?
A circuit breaker trips repeatedly, if an overloaded circuit exceeds its rated amperage, a ground fault occurs, or a short circuit is present. Avoid resetting the breaker continuously, if it trips immediately after being flipped. Call a licensed wireman to diagnose the branch circuit with a digital multimeter.
